Program Duration
Enrolling in a Certified Nursing Assistant (CNA) program typically takes about 4 to 12 weeks to complete, depending on your schedule and the specific curriculum provided by the educational institution. The training program usually includes a combination of classroom instruction and hands-on clinical practice.
You will learn essential skills in patient care, hygiene practices, and basic medical procedures. This training will help prepare you to assist healthcare professionals and provide compassionate, quality care to those in need. The goal is to equip you with the knowledge and experience required to confidently take the certification exam and embark on your rewarding career as a CNA.

As a Certified Nursing Assistant, you will have the opportunity to work closely with patients, providing hands-on care and emotional support. Your training will enable you to assist with daily activities such as bathing, dressing, and eating, ensuring that patients maintain their dignity and quality of life. You will also learn to take vital signs, observe patients' conditions, and communicate effectively with nursing staff and doctors.
